The frontier of participatory media is generative AI. Tools like Midjourney, Runway, and ChatGPT allow fans to generate their own "lost episodes" of favorite shows, create mashups of incompatible universes (e.g., The Office characters in Stranger Things ), or even write and voice their own alternate endings. This raises profound copyright questions, but it undeniably represents the future: entertainment as a raw material for the audience to remix.

While ad revenue is volatile (demonetization, algorithm changes), successful creators have diversified: merchandise, Patreon subscriptions, exclusive Discord servers, live touring, and "brand deals." The top streamers now earn more than Hollywood A-listers, but without the health insurance or union protections (though strikes like WGA and SAG-AFTRA have raised questions about digital labor rights).
